Faith Amidst a Pandemic
This chapter explores the significant impact of the COVID-19 pandemic on religious communities, particularly Christianity, focusing on the challenges of in-person gatherings and the secularization of Western culture. It reflects on the adaptations made by churches, the intersection of faith with social issues, and the renewed prioritization of church assembly in a polarized society.
